The fjords of the East of Iceland are one of the most secluded part of the world I ever visited. It’s a very foreboding landscape, especially with the weather conditions I had to deal with… Further North, the region of Lake Myvatn seems to be from another planet: volcanic craters, steam coming from the ground, mud bubbling on the surface… A reminder of the power of nature!
